A She Loved Blossoms More teaser trailer has emerged for the surreal time travel horror movie. It comes from Norway director Yannis Veslemes.

The film is set to head to Tribeca Festival for its world premiere. And Variety had the first look at the film’s teaser trailer that captured the flavor of the offbeat time travel horror.

She Loved Blossoms More teaser trailer and story details

The film tells the story of three brothers who build an unusual time machine in order to bring their long-dead mother back to life. When their delusional father comes into the picture, the experiments go awry. Subsequently, events descend into a psychedelic hellscape. Thereafter, the past and present fuse in a comedic yet disturbing exploration of grief.

“We tried to build a whole fantasy world condensed in a family mansion and its surroundings. Ι suppose you can place yourself in this house, spy on this family, and even have fun with their suffering,” Veslemes said about the film. ”It sounds crude, but films exist also for that. Joy and grief feel equal in this world,”

The cast of She Loved Blossoms More includes Panos Papadopoulos, Julio Giorgos Katsis, Aris Balis, Sandra Abuelghanam Sarafanova, Alexia Kaltsiki, and Dominique Pinon.

She Loved Blossoms More is produced by Fenia Cossovitsa (Two Tickets to Greece), and executive producers include Christos V. Konstantakopoulos (The Lobster), Ant Timpson (Come to Daddy), and Andreas Zoupanos Kritikos (Knock at the Cabin).

There is no release date currently set for the film.
